Country: France | Date: 19th century | Condition: good
Lot information
A 19th century rapier sword, made in the 17th century style. The weapon has a narrow, straight blade intended primarily for stabbing. The elegant shield is composed of several twisted arches and a protective cup, typical of French rapiers from the early modern period. The handle is decorated with fine engraving and finished with a conical head.
Dimensions
Length: 92 cm | Blade length: 77 cm | Blade width: 25 mm | Weight: 710 g
